GAZETTE NOTICE NO. 5193
THE ADVOCATES ACT
ACT
PURSUANT to section 53 (9) of the Advocates Act and Rule 12
(1) of the Advocates (Complaints Commission) Rules, 1991, it is
notified for general information that from 1st January, 2023 to 31st
March, 2023, the Commission received a total of two hundred and ten
(210) new complaints and submitted them for enquiry under the
Preliminary Enquiry initiative. The current status of the above new
complaints is as shown below:

The total number of complaints carried over to the period under
review (that is 1st January, 2023 to 31st March, 2023) from previous
quarters are four thousand and twenty six (4026).
During the period under review, a total of forty-eight (48)
complaints were classified and files opened. The nature of new
complaints classified is as shown below: -

Complaints filed against advocates/firms of advocates were disposed
of in the following manner during the period under review: -
(i) Preliminary Enquiry (PE) complaints:
Total number of complaints closed under the Preliminary
Enquiry (PE) initiative were two hundred and thirty six (236).
(ii) Classified Complaints:
Total number of complaints finalised were three (3) whose
details are as follows:
S/No. Action No. of Complaints
1 Abandoned 1
2 Settled 2
TOTAL 3
Pursuant to section 53 (4) and in the spirit of section 53 (5) of the
Advocates Act, fifty-eight (58) complaints were settled amicably at the
Advocates’ Complaints Commission.
The matters referred to the Disciplinary Committee during the
same period for further action and in accordance with section 60 (1) of
the Advocates Act were forty-two (42).
During the period under review, fourteen (14) complaints pending
at the Disciplinary Committee were disposed of as follows:
